Understanding Different Types of Bottled Water

Bottled water can be categorized into several types based on its source and treatment process. These include spring water, purified water, mineral water, and artesian water. Each type offers distinct characteristics that cater to different preferences and needs.

Spring Water

Spring water is sourced from natural springs and is often bottled at the source. It is known for its natural mineral content, which can vary depending on the geographical location of the spring. This type of water is prized for its refreshing taste and mineral benefits.

Purified Water

Purified water undergoes a rigorous filtration process to remove impurities and contaminants. This process can include reverse osmosis, distillation, or deionization. The result is a clean, crisp-tasting water that is free from most dissolved solids.

Mineral Water

Mineral water contains naturally occurring minerals and trace elements, which are retained from its source. These minerals can include calcium, magnesium, and potassium, which contribute to the water's taste and potential health benefits.

Artesian Water

Artesian water is sourced from a confined aquifer, where the water is under natural pressure. This type of water is often rich in minerals and is bottled at the source to preserve its natural purity and taste.

Top Bottled Water Brands

Here is a comparison table of some of the top bottled water brands, highlighting their key features and benefits:

Brand Type Source Key Features
Evian Spring Water French Alps Rich in minerals, naturally filtered
Fiji Water Artesian Water Fiji Islands Silica-rich, smooth taste
Smartwater Purified Water Municipal Source Vapor distilled, added electrolytes
Perrier Mineral Water Vergèze, France Carbonated, high mineral content
Poland Spring Spring Water Maine, USA Natural minerals, crisp taste

Factors to Consider When Choosing Bottled Water

When selecting bottled water, consider the following factors to ensure you choose the best option for your needs:

  • Mineral Content: If you are looking for water that provides additional minerals, opt for spring or mineral water.
  • Taste Preference: Different water sources and mineral compositions can affect taste. Try different brands to find one that suits your palate.
  • Environmental Impact: Consider brands that use eco-friendly packaging or have sustainable practices to reduce your carbon footprint.
  • Health Benefits: Some bottled waters add electrolytes or other beneficial minerals that can support hydration and overall health.
